Lubricant Level Check (8.6 Inch Axle)

Lubricant Level Check (8.6 Inch Axle)





- Remove the rear axle fill plug.
- Fabricate a dipstick from a pipe cleaner or similar item. Form the pipe cleaner into an "L".
- Insert the pipe cleaner into the fill plug opening with the stem facing down.
- Remove the pipe cleaner and measure the distance from the bend in the pipe cleaner to the lubricant level.
- The distance between the bend and the lubricant level should be 15 - 40 mm (0.6 - 1.6 inch).

If the measurement is greater than 40 mm (1.6 inch), add lubricant until the level is between 15 - 40 mm (0.6 - 1.6 inch) from the bottom edge of the fill plug hole.
